Artmark Historical Estate to sell three Bucharest merchant houses

Three merchant houses have hit the market in Bucharest. Artmark Historical Estate, which is selling the properties on behalf of their owners, estimates that the sales will net a total of €9.8m. The first house is located near Lipscani and Calea Moșilor streets. It features 30 rooms, 12 bathrooms and 1,040 sqm of land. The second property, located in the capital’s Jewish Quarter, has 60 rooms, 24 bathrooms and an interior courtyard. There is also commercial space on the ground floor. The third house has 10 rooms and three bathrooms. It was built in 1913.
